Malaysia – MCMC issued Class Assignment No. 1, 2023

The Malaysian Communications and Multimedia Commission (MCMC) published the Class Assignment No. 1 of 2023 on August 28th, 2023. These Class Assignments are in effect and the major impacts are related to: Type Approval Impacted? Yes, Devices (and technical parameters) acceptedSpectrum Impacted? NoStandards: NoProduct Impacted? Fixed-satellite service earth station, Personal Locator Beacon, Inductive Application Device

MALAYSIA: MCMC Released Class Assignment No.1 of 2021

The MCMC issued the Class Assignment devices and their operational conditions (Frequency bands and Maximum transmit power/field strength). Likewise, it is revoked Class Assignment No. 1 of 2020. These Class Assignments will take effect from July 9th, 2021.
